хмм скачал вашу рутовую и пока она распаковывалась посмотрел и увидел что кодеки лежат в /usr/lib/gstreamer
а в дебиане они почему то ставятся как я понял просто в /usr/lib/
копаем дальше !
взял ubuntu ...
на сколько я понял в ней не надо уже ничего установливать...
с пользователя ubuntu root делает вид что старательно что то играет...
создал левого пользователя с него ошибку дает...
в наушниках пустота...
убунту даже из консоли поотзывчевее дебиана...
вопрос по ходу снимается чето я с ядром не допилил =(
под oem
хотя странно определяет он все верно
если не сложно выложите все же строчку для сборки qt...
хочу попробывать для X11
хмм убивался процесс компиляции... добавил свап файл дак оно че то щас не показывает что компилируется...интересно ускорить процесс нельзя ? О,о
хотя такое чуство что из за свап файла все повисло
не получается у меня собрать...
какие пакеты и главное где лучше кросскомпиляцией собирать мб кто то посоветует...
причем странно если добавлю свап файл 50 метров всего то ещё быстрей все ложится
каким компилятором можно собрать что бы все завелось на убунте ?
Всем привет.
Что-то я, видимо, не так делаю, а вот что - понять не могу.
Брал несколько образов корневой системы. Все, что были тут упомянуты, плюс чего сам нарыл еще - штук 5 точно попробовал.
Плата SK-iMX53-XC6SLX. Рутовая система стоит на sda1. Что при загрузке из nand'а -> chroot туда. Что при попытке собрать ядро с указанным root=/dev/sda1 - Segmentation fault.
Где-то здесь в теме фигурировало ядро - тоже пробовал, вообще не загружается. Правда, это ядро было для другой платки. Пишет uncompressing linux - и на этом умирает, с час ждал, больше не смог.
Подскажите плиз, чего я не увидел?
P.S. Segmentation, как я понимаю, случается на этапе загрузки bash'а. Попытка запустить новый bash из-под старого - тоже к тому же приводит. Ни на что не ругается, просто валится.
да это не вы - это я не увидел ничего..
"что-то где там взял и как-то загружаю.."
счаз набегут телепаты и по кофейной гуще разрулят..
одно не пойму - зачем писать это в теме о дебьяне?
эту генерацию (Дебьян 6.0) я ставил на все доступные мне архитектуры - грузятся и работают.. более того и Дебьян 7.0 тоже генерил и ставил..
создайте отдельную тему "где взять и как загрузиться.." и опишите внятно что делали и что не получилось.. куски логов обязательны..
самый ходовой мистейк - это не знать, что порты в imx зовутся ttymxc
и неделю можно ждать - срабатывает система "свой-чужой" и если ядро по переменной из юбута не получит правильный id, то дальше работа останавливается..
> одно не пойму - зачем писать это в теме о дебьяне?
Прошу прощения, если недостаточно четко прозвучало.
Речь, разумеется, шла не о каких-то "образах вообще",
а об установке именно дебиана - тема-то вроде про него?
Плата SK-iMX53-XC6SLX.
RootFS - пусть для определенности будет
фигурировавшая здесь в теме lenny. На нее из "Лаборатории"
еще ссылка есть.
Ядро - полученное с платкой.
# uname -a
Linux buildroot 2.6.35.3-1129-g691c08a #50 PREEMPT Thu Jul 26 08:52:54 UTC 2012
armv7l GNU/Linux
Подцепляю раздел с развернутой файловой структурой
на SATA-диске. Гружусь с родным ядром.
# chroot /mnt/sda1
Segmentation fault
В логах при этом нет ровным счетом ничего, ни в
старом root'е, ни в новом. Генерирую ядро снова, поменяв
в нем указание на root (kernel load string, меняю в ней root=/dev/sda1). Получаю следующее
EXT3-fs (sda1): mounted filesystem with writeback data mode
VFS: Mounted root (ext3 filesystem) on device 8:1.
devtmpfs: mounted
Freeing init memory: 132K
Kernel panic - not syncing: Attempted to kill init!
[<8002e458>] (unwind_backtrace+0x0/0xec) from [<803cad58>] (panic+0x6c/0xe4)
[<803cad58>] (panic+0x6c/0xe4) from [<800526d8>] (do_exit+0x68/0x690)
[<800526d8>] (do_exit+0x68/0x690) from [<80052db0>] (do_group_exit+0xb0/0xe0)
[<80052db0>] (do_group_exit+0xb0/0xe0) from [<8005ea10>] (get_signal_to_deliver+
0x3a8/0x400)
[<8005ea10>] (get_signal_to_deliver+0x3a8/0x400) from [<8002c0e0>] (do_notify_re
sume+0x74/0x600)
[<8002c0e0>] (do_notify_resume+0x74/0x600) from [<80029fd0>] (work_pending+0x1c/
0x20)
> самый ходовой мистейк - это не знать,
> что порты в imx зовутся ttymxc
А вы это на мое сообщение отвечали? Или вообще,
мне на заметку на будущее? Я вроде про порты ничего не говорил еще. На будущее - ок, учту, но, вроде, порты мне пока не актуальны.
> и неделю можно ждать - срабатывает система
> "свой-чужой" и если ядро по переменной из юбута
Вот этого вот не знал, думал - что-то напишет, активно пошлет меня подальше. Спасибо за информацию.
Просто chroot делать нельзя, попробуйте так
mount --bind /dev /mnt/sda1/dev
mount --bind /proc /mnt/sda1/proc
mount --bind /sys /mnt/sda1/sys
chroot /mnt/sda1
Сегфолт может быть на старом дебиане - ему требуется в ядре совместимость с OABI, в menuconfig ядра это включается тут
Kernel Features --->
[*] Allow old ABI binaries to run with this kernel (EXPERIMENTAL)